Sadržaj:

Postavljanje Bluetooth HC-05 s Arduinom: 5 koraka
Postavljanje Bluetooth HC-05 s Arduinom: 5 koraka

Video: Postavljanje Bluetooth HC-05 s Arduinom: 5 koraka

Video: Postavljanje Bluetooth HC-05 s Arduinom: 5 koraka
Video: #15 HC 05 Bluetooth Modbus Android HMI | Внешний ПЛК Arduino 2024, Novembar
Anonim
Postavljanje Bluetooth HC-05 s Arduinom
Postavljanje Bluetooth HC-05 s Arduinom

U ovom projektu upotrijebit ćemo HC05 Bluetooth modul s Arduinom za slanje poruka sa pametnog telefona na Arduino jedinicu i prikaz na računaru.

O Bluetooth modulu HC-05:

HC-05 modul je jednostavan za korištenje Bluetooth SPP (Serial Port Protocol) modul, dizajniran za transparentno postavljanje bežične serijske veze. Bluetooth modul sa serijskim portom je potpuno kvalifikovana Bluetooth V2.0+EDR (poboljšana brzina prenosa podataka) 3Mbps modulacija sa kompletnim radio primopredajnikom i osnovnim opsegom od 2,4 GHz. Koristi CSR Bluecore 04-eksterni Bluetooth sistem sa jednim čipom sa CMOS tehnologijom i sa AFH (funkcija prilagodljivog skakanja frekvencije). Ima gabarit od 12,7 mm x 27 mm. Nadam se da će pojednostaviti vaš cjelokupni ciklus dizajna/razvoja.

Korak 1: Konfiguracija i funkcija pin -a:

Opis pina

Stanje - Za poznavanje stanja veze. (Upareno ili prekinuto)

Rx - Primite pin modula za prijem podataka.

Tx - Prenesite pin modula za slanje podataka.

5v - Napon za napajanje

GND - Uzemljenje

EN/Taster - Omogućava ili onemogućava modul.

Korak 2: Potrebne komponente:

- Arduino ploča 1

- HC05 Bluetooth modul 1

- Premosne žice 6

- Oglasna ploča 1

Ove komponente, TESTIRANE NA KVALITETU, možete kupiti od elegocarta.

Korak 3: Postavljanje projekta:

Postavljanje projekta
Postavljanje projekta

Korak 4: Kôd:

#include SoftwareSerial EEBlue (10, 11); // RX | TX void setup () {Serial.begin (9600); EEBlue.begin (9600); // Zadani Baud za komunikaciju, može se razlikovati za vaš Modul. Serial.println ("Bluetooth vrata su otvorena. / N Povežite se na HC-05 sa bilo kojeg drugog bluetooth uređaja sa 1234 kao ključem za uparivanje!"); } void loop () {// Pošaljite sve podatke sa bluetootha na terminal. ako (EEBlue.available ()) Serial.write (EEBlue.read ()); // Pošaljite sve podatke s terminala na bluetooth ako (Serial.available ()) EEBlue.write (Serial.read ()); }

Korak 5: Android aplikacija:

U Play trgovini postoje brojne aplikacije za povezivanje Bluetooth modula HC05 s Android telefonom, možete koristiti bilo koju od njih. Koristio sam aplikaciju Bluetooth Terminal.

Preporučuje se: